Cagrilintide (AM833)

Evidence profile: Human Phase 3 evidence

Cagrilintide (AM833) is a long-acting, lipidated amylin analog designed to activate both amylin and calcitonin receptors, producing potent effects on satiety and metabolic regulation. Developed for obesity and type 2 diabetes management, it has demonstrated substantial weight loss outcomes in clinical trials, particularly when combined with semaglutide (CagriSema). Its extended half-life and once-weekly dosing profile enable sustained appetite suppression and metabolic modulation. Phase 3 trials have shown significant reductions in body weight and improvements in glycemic control, positioning it as a next-generation therapy for metabolic disease.

Mechanism of Action

Cagrilintide acts as a dual agonist at amylin and calcitonin receptors, enhancing satiety signaling and reducing food intake. The lipidated structure prolongs circulation time, allowing sustained receptor activation. These effects lead to reduced caloric intake, improved metabolic regulation, and significant weight loss without direct stimulation of insulin secretion.

Molecular Information

  • Type: Lipidated amylin analog
  • Length: 37 amino acids
  • Molecular weight: 4409 g/mol
  • Molecular formula: C194H312N54O59S2
  • CAS: 1415456-99-3

Pharmacokinetics

The geometric mean of the t1/2 of cagrilintide in the renal function groups was 186 h for people with normal renal function (range 149-244 h)"; and in the hepatic study "ranging from 174 h (range 144-204 h) in the group with normal hepat… Median tmax 72 h (normal renal function, 0.6 mg SC monotherapy) and 45 h (normal hepatic function, 0.9 mg SC monotherapy). Lancet phase 1b: "Cagrilintide 0.16-4.5 mg had a half-life of 159-195 h, with a median tmax of 24-72 h.
